    I am the original owner of a 2017 MK7 GTI S 6spd. I totally get why some people want a 6spd manual for these cars. I am 42 years old, and have only owned manual cars my entire life, from economy cars, to Mustangs, to M3’s, and then to this GTI. I love driving manuals, but here is my $0.02 regarding getting a manual on the Golf GTI/R:
    DON’T DO IT!! Choose the DSG. I’m an advocate for manuals, but for this car, simply don’t do it! Especially if you have any desire to mod/tune your GTI/R!
    Why do I say this? It’s not because the manual driving experience isn’t fun. It is fun, especially on this car! It’s solely because the clutch design on this car is crap. Referring specifically to the TOB/slave that they have integrated into each other. It sits inside the transmission bell housing, and it fails A LOT!! When it fails, brake fluid the spurts all over the clutch parts (disk, pressure plate, flywheel), and when that happens, your clutch is also toast. Clutches are not cheap on this car, and shops charge upwards of $1000 just for labor only. I currently have 174k miles on my MK7 GTI, and I am on my 6th clutch!! OEM clutch slipped at 45k miles, got a DKM Stage 2 SMF clutch. That slipped in 50k miles. Replaced it with the same DKM, and the TOB/slave failed within 14k miles. Replaced that with Southbend STG3 Endurance SMF. The TOB/slave failed within 18k miles. Replaced that with XClutch Stage 2 with SMF. The TOB/slave failed within 10k miles. Replaced that with Sachs Performance w/DMF, and I’m currently on this one, which has been the best one so far over all the others.
    I am about $8k into clutches alone, and then $1000 in labor (only paid once for a clutch install the others I did myself). That’s a crap ton of $$ that I never would have had to spend if I went DSG. So yes, the 6spd is sweet, but the OEM clutch is weak and will fail sooner than later. I only had to replace my clutch once on my E46 M3, and that was at 145k miles! I replaced it with a stock OEM kit and DMF, and even supercharged the car, and the OEM clutch still held just fine! The VW Golf GTI/R will not ever hold like that. The design simply sucks. So if I were you, just go DSG unless you like paying for more expenses…
